Wooded trails, a lake and a meadow populate this outdoor area, popular for walking and birding.

Beautiful walk through the woods on paved trail around a large lake. Pretty year round. Lots of birds and beautiful native wildflowers. Very steep hill near entrance, so not very wheelchair or even stroller accessible. Some parking, not a lot but usually enough. No restrooms or playground. Benches but no picnic area.
I'm amazed that more people don't know about lake Frank. I think it's because there's only one parking area for the entire lake and it's hidden less than a mile away from Lake Needwood. Because not many people know about it. The fishing here is awesome!
Probably one of my favorite local spots to connect with nature. Easy hike around the lake, totally worth the visit!
Went hiking with my wife this afternoon. Not very many people here. Beautiful day. Actually it was a perfect day. A few high school students were jogging. I assume they were training for Cross country. Something I did in high school. Think we walked about 3.5 miles. The lake seemed very full.
